Corteva Agriscience is seeking a highly motivated and experienced Automation and Phenotyping Lead within the Controlled Environment function in Johnston, IA. This function is a core capability supporting the early stages of Corteva’s biotechnology product pipeline. The Controlled Environment facility is a 180,000 square foot research hub responsible for providing the seeds and data needed to advance future product candidates.
As the Automation and Phenotyping Lead, you will be responsible for delivering on biotechnology production pipeline targets. You will lead an experienced team of researchers responsible for activities ranging from transplanting, phenotyping, plant movement, and pollination.
You will partner across a broad range of internal and external domain experts to evaluate, recommend, and implement next generation technology solutions. These innovations will transform existing workflows and enable the function to deliver on the dynamic and growing demands of Corteva’s biotechnology pipeline.
This role will be expected to gain insights from and influence strategic initiatives across Corteva’s broader controlled environment network. This is a unique opportunity to influence the future technology strategy within a core capability at Corteva.
